package com.codeaffine.extras.jdt.internal.junitstatus; import java.util.Objects; import org.eclipse.swt.SWT; import org.eclipse.swt.graphics.Color; import org.eclipse.swt.graphics.GC; import org.eclipse.swt.graphics.Point; import org.eclipse.swt.graphics.Rectangle; import org.eclipse.swt.widgets.Canvas; import org.eclipse.swt.widgets.Composite; import com.codeaffine.extras.jdt.internal.junitstatus.TextAnimation.TextAnimationPainter; public class JUnitProgressBar extends Canvas implements TextAnimationPainter { private static final int ARC_SIZE = 3; private static final int DEFAULT_WIDTH = 160; private static final int DEFAULT_HEIGHT = 18; private final TextAnimation textAnimation; private String text; private int textAlignment; private int maximum; private int selection; private Color barColor; public JUnitProgressBar( Composite parent ) { super( parent, SWT.NO_BACKGROUND | SWT.DOUBLE_BUFFERED | SWT.NO_FOCUS ); text = ""; textAlignment = SWT.LEFT; textAnimation = new TextAnimation( this, this ); registerListeners(); } public void setValues( String text, int textAlignment, Color barColor, int selection, int maximum ) { if( valuesChanged( text, textAlignment, barColor, selection, maximum ) ) { this.text = text; this.textAnimation.setText( text ); this.textAlignment = textAlignment; this.barColor = barColor; this.selection = selection; this.maximum = maximum; redraw(); } } public void setMaximum( int maximum ) { setValues( text, textAlignment, barColor, selection, maximum ); } public int getMaximum() { return maximum; } public void setSelection( int selection ) { setValues( text, textAlignment, barColor, selection, maximum ); } public int getSelection() { return selection; } public void setBarColor( Color barColor ) { setValues( text, textAlignment, barColor, selection, maximum ); } public Color getBarColor() { return barColor; } public void setText( String text ) { setValues( text, textAlignment, barColor, selection, maximum ); } public String getText() { return text; } public void setTextAlignment( int textAlignment ) { setValues( text, textAlignment, barColor, selection, maximum ); } public int getTextAlignment() { return textAlignment; } @Override public void drawText( TextAnimation textAnimation ) { redraw(); } @Override public Point computeSize( int wHint, int hHint, boolean changed ) { checkWidget(); Point result = new Point( DEFAULT_WIDTH, DEFAULT_HEIGHT ); if( wHint != SWT.DEFAULT ) { result.x = wHint; } if( hHint != SWT.DEFAULT ) { result.y = hHint; } return result; } private void registerListeners() { addListener( SWT.Resize, event -> redraw() ); addListener( SWT.Paint, event -> paint( event.gc ) ); } private void paint( GC gc ) { int style = ( maximum > 0 ? SWT.BORDER : SWT.NONE ) | textAlignment; String text = textAnimation.getAnimatedText(); new Painter( gc, getClientArea(), text, barColor, getBarWidth(), style ).paint(); } int getBarWidth() { int result = selection; Rectangle clientArea = getClientArea(); if( maximum > 0 ) { if( clientArea.width != 0 ) { result = Math.max( 0, selection * ( clientArea.width - 2 ) / maximum ); } } else { result = 0; } return Math.min( clientArea.width - 2, result ); } private boolean valuesChanged( String text, int textAlignment, Color barColor, int selection, int maximum ) { return !Objects.equals( this.text, text ) || this.textAlignment != textAlignment || !Objects.equals( this.barColor, barColor ) || this.selection != selection || this.maximum != maximum; } private static class Painter { private final GC gc; private final Rectangle clientArea; private final String text; private final Color barColor; private final int barWidth; private final int style; Painter( GC gc, Rectangle clientArea, String text, Color barColor, int barWidth, int style ) { this.gc = gc; this.clientArea = clientArea; this.text = text; this.barColor = barColor; this.barWidth = barWidth; this.style = style; } void paint() { prepareGC(); drawBorder(); drawBar(); drawText(); } private void prepareGC() { if( gc.getAdvanced() ) { gc.setTextAntialias( SWT.ON ); } gc.fillRectangle( clientArea ); } private void drawBorder() { if( ( style & SWT.BORDER ) != 0 ) { int x = clientArea.x; int y = clientArea.y; int width = clientArea.width - 1; int height = clientArea.height - 1 - 1; gc.setAlpha( 255 ); gc.setForeground( getSystemColor( SWT.COLOR_WIDGET_NORMAL_SHADOW ) ); gc.drawRoundRectangle( x, y, width, height, ARC_SIZE, ARC_SIZE ); } } private void drawBar() { if( barColor != null ) { gc.setAlpha( 200 ); gc.setBackground( barColor ); gc.fillRoundRectangle( 1, 1, barWidth, clientArea.height - 2 - 1, ARC_SIZE, ARC_SIZE ); } } private void drawText() { gc.setAlpha( 255 ); Rectangle rect = insideBorderArea(); Point textLocation = getTextLocation( rect ); Color defaultForeground = getSystemColor( SWT.COLOR_WIDGET_FOREGROUND ); drawText( textLocation, defaultForeground, null ); Color barForeground = getBarForegroundColor(); if( !equals( defaultForeground, barForeground ) ) { Rectangle clipping = new Rectangle( rect.x, rect.y, barWidth, rect.height ); drawText( textLocation, barForeground, clipping ); } } private void drawText( Point location, Color foreground, Rectangle clipping ) { Rectangle previousClipping = gc.getClipping(); if( clipping != null ) { gc.setClipping( clipping ); } gc.setForeground( foreground ); gc.drawText( text, location.x, location.y, SWT.DRAW_TRANSPARENT ); if( clipping != null ) { gc.setClipping( previousClipping ); } } private Point getTextLocation( Rectangle clientArea ) { Point textSize = gc.textExtent( text ); int x = 3; if( ( style & SWT.CENTER ) != 0 ) { x = ( clientArea.width - textSize.x ) / 2; } int y = ( clientArea.height - textSize.y ) / 2 + 1; return new Point( x, y ); } private Color getBarForegroundColor() { Color result = getSystemColor( SWT.COLOR_WIDGET_FOREGROUND ); if( barColor != null ) { int red = barColor.getRed(); int green = barColor.getGreen(); int blue = barColor.getBlue(); double y = ( 299 * red + 587 * green + 114 * blue ) / 1000; result = y >= 128 ? getSystemColor( SWT.COLOR_BLACK ) : getSystemColor( SWT.COLOR_WHITE ); } return result; } private Color getSystemColor( int id ) { return gc.getDevice().getSystemColor( id ); } private Rectangle insideBorderArea() { return new Rectangle( clientArea.x + 1, clientArea.y + 1, clientArea.width - 2, clientArea.height - 2 ); } private static boolean equals( Color color1, Color color2 ) { return color1.getRGB().equals( color2.getRGB() ); } } }
